The OPAL multipurpose reactor at the Lucas Heights campus of the Australian Nuclear Science and Technology Organisation (ANSTO), located south of Sydney, has marked the 20th anniversary of achieving first criticality. On August 12, 2006, OPAL achieved a self-sustaining controlled nuclear chain reaction, marking the facility's transition from the construction phase to the scientific operations phase. ANSTO stated that over the past 20 years, OPAL has become one of Australia's key nuclear science infrastructures, serving multiple fields including medicine, industry, and scientific research. OPAL is not a power reactor and is not used for electricity generation. According to available information, Australian federal law and relevant state and territory legislation prohibit the construction of nuclear power reactors, fuel fabrication, and waste disposal facilities.
